Rolls, dinner, rye: nutrition facts
A 100 g serving of Rolls, dinner, rye has 286 calories. About 75% of those calories come from carbohydrates, 14% from protein and 11% from fat.

Nutrition facts per 100 g
| Nutrient | Amount |
|---|---|
| Calories | 286 kcal |
| Protein | 10.3 g |
| Total fat | 3.4 g |
| Saturated fat | 0.61 g |
| Carbohydrates | 53.1 g |
| Fiber | 4.9 g |
| Sugars | 1.17 g |
| Sodium | 650 mg |
| Potassium | 180 mg |
| Cholesterol | 0 mg |
| Calcium | 30 mg |
| Iron | 2.7 mg |
Nutrition per serving
| Serving | Weight | Calories | Protein | Carbs | Fat |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 large (approx 3-1/2" to 4" dia) | 43 g | 123 | 4.4 g | 22.8 g | 1.5 g |
| 1 medium | 36 g | 103 | 3.7 g | 19.1 g | 1.2 g |
| 1 small (2-3/8" dia) | 28 g | 80 | 2.9 g | 14.9 g | 1 g |
Values are averages from USDA FoodData Central and vary by brand, ripeness and preparation. This is general information, not medical or dietary advice.
